Output edc27f378b94570d07277b0ea691ceefb274b413f83c491f2a24b8c30abc427a:8

value
2364610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0394f389be0e0992015c77463b66621999c40019 OP_EQUAL
address
321xPSP8tJaerLCuxCbRs5ZvRUXjNhKTeQ
transaction
edc27f378b94570d07277b0ea691ceefb274b413f83c491f2a24b8c30abc427a
spent
true